The Benefits of Cultivating Hobbies

The advantages of having hobbies extend far beyond mere entertainment. Studies have shown that engaging in leisure activities can significantly reduce stress levels. When we’re focused on something we enjoy, our minds are less likely to dwell on worries and anxieties. This, in turn, can lead to improved mental and physical well-being.

Furthermore, hobbies often provide opportunities for social interaction. Joining a book club, a hiking group, or a pottery class can connect you with like-minded individuals, fostering a sense of community and belonging. Hobbies can also be incredibly beneficial for cognitive function. Learning a new skill, such as playing a musical instrument or coding, challenges the brain and helps to maintain its plasticity. This can improve memory, concentration, and problem-solving abilities. Moreover, the sense of accomplishment that comes from mastering a new skill can boost self-esteem and confidence.

Exploring Diverse Avenues: From Traditional Crafts to Modern Pursuits

The range of available hobbies is virtually limitless, catering to every interest and personality. Traditional crafts like knitting, sewing, and woodworking offer a tangible connection to the past, allowing us to create beautiful and functional objects with our own hands. These activities can be incredibly meditative, providing a sense of calm and focus.

For those who prefer more active pursuits, sports and outdoor activities are excellent options. Hiking, cycling, swimming, and team sports provide opportunities for physical exercise and fresh air. These activities can improve cardiovascular health, strengthen muscles, and boost energy levels. They also offer a chance to connect with nature and appreciate the beauty of the world around us.

In the digital age, a whole new world of hobbies has emerged. Gaming, coding, digital art, and online writing are just a few examples of the many possibilities. These activities offer a creative outlet and can be incredibly rewarding. Many people have even turned their digital hobbies into successful careers.

Finding the Right Hobby for You

With so many options available, it can be challenging to choose the right hobby. The key is to experiment and find something that genuinely interests you. Don’t be afraid to try new things and step outside of your comfort zone. Consider your personality, interests, and available time when making your decision.

Start by brainstorming a list of activities that you’ve always wanted to try. Research different options and read reviews from others who have pursued those hobbies. Take a class or workshop to get a taste of the activity before committing to it fully. Remember that it’s okay to change your mind if you find that a particular hobby isn’t for you. The goal is to find something that brings you joy and fulfillment.

Integrating Hobbies into a Busy Lifestyle

One of the biggest challenges in pursuing hobbies is finding the time to fit them into a busy lifestyle. It’s important to prioritize your hobbies and schedule time for them just as you would any other important appointment. Even just a few minutes a day can make a difference.

Look for opportunities to incorporate your hobbies into your daily routine. Listen to podcasts while you commute, read a book during your lunch break, or spend a few minutes sketching before bed. Don’t be afraid to say no to other commitments in order to make time for the things you enjoy. Remember that taking care of your mental and physical well-being is just as important as meeting deadlines and fulfilling obligations.
